"At least your special effects are improving."

Certainly solid. Feels like it needed maybe 10-15 minutes longer to really nail down its characters and story without being too rushed, but it's a fun concept.

Some of the writing is a little surface level, things like Ruby coping after leaving the Doctor needs a little more exploration I think. It's nice to have Kate and UNIT involved again, especially Kate as a stronger, even motherly figure without the Doctor here. Adored UNIT being in a little sleepy village, just like the 70s.

The villain is pretty fun, but again fairly surface level aims and motivations. With some fun monster costumes too.

Still with 8 episode a series now, we shouldn't be getting Doctor-Lite episodes.
